An SAP Solutions Architect is a senior strategic professional responsible for designing, planning, and overseeing the implementation of comprehensive SAP solutions that align with an organization's business objectives. This role sits at the intersection of business needs and technical execution, translating complex requirements into a coherent, scalable, and efficient SAP system blueprint. Professionals in these jobs act as the master builders of the SAP landscape, ensuring all components work in harmony to drive digital transformation and operational excellence.

The core responsibility of an SAP Solutions Architect is to develop the end-to-end solution architecture. This involves analyzing business processes, conducting fit-gap analyses, and defining how various SAP modules—such as Finance (FI/CO), Sales and Distribution (SD), Materials Management (MM), Production Planning (PP), and others—will be configured and integrated to meet specific needs. They create detailed technical blueprints and roadmaps, often for major initiatives like SAP S/4HANA migrations or greenfield implementations. A critical part of the role is ensuring seamless integration between the SAP core and other enterprise systems, third-party applications, and data platforms, frequently leveraging tools like SAP Business Technology Platform (BTP). Furthermore, they establish and govern architectural standards, champion best practices, and ensure solutions are secure, performant, and maintainable, often advocating for a "clean core" philosophy.

Typical skills and requirements for SAP Solutions Architect jobs are extensive. Candidates generally possess a deep, cross-modular understanding of SAP functionalities, coupled with strong technical knowledge of SAP S/4HANA data models, Fiori UX, and deployment options (cloud, on-premise, hybrid). Proven experience leading multiple full-cycle SAP implementations is paramount. Beyond technical prowess, these roles demand exceptional analytical and problem-solving abilities to navigate complex business challenges. Superior communication and stakeholder management skills are essential, as architects must effectively liaise between C-level executives, business users, and technical teams, explaining intricate designs in understandable terms. Leadership and mentoring capabilities are also key, as they often guide functional and technical consultants. While not always mandatory, relevant SAP certifications (e.g., SAP Certified Technology Associate - Enterprise Architect) and familiarity with methodologies like SAP Activate and Agile are highly valued.
